In the county of Milwaukee, West-Milwaukee, WI, a jumbo loan beyond the limit of $647,200 requires a minimum down payment of 10%. Lendersa® offers a list of portfolio and Non-QM lenders who can arrange Jumbo loans up to $3,000,000. Additionally, high-net individuals may obtain super jumbo loans up to $35,000,000.
The limits for conforming high balance loans are: $647,200 for single-family homes, $828,700 for duplexes, $1,001,650 for triplexes, and $1,244,850 for four-unit properties.

Bank of Lake Mills was organized in 1893 by S. A. Reed, E. J. Fargo, L. D. Fargo, David Gardner, B. J. Silliman, R. E. Favill, Robert Fargo, William Everson and Conrad Engsberg. The bank was built despite the numerous bank failures that occurred that same year.
In 1919, Emil Neupert joined Bank of Lake Mills and became Bank President.

First Community Bank was originally founded under the name of the Farmers Bank. It opened its doors for business on July 17, 1911. The original officers of the Farmers Bank were John A Paul, President, John H. Owen, Vice-President and Alexander M. Paul, Cashier. Directors of the bank were John A. Paul, Alexander M. Paul, John H. Owen, S.C Chambers.

Meadowland Credit Union was chartered on April 18, 1957 as Bemis Employees Credit Union. At that time, the credit union was serving only the employees of Bemis Manufacturing and their immediate family members. On January 10, 1995, our field of membership was expanded to include employees of Richardson Industries and their immediate family members.
